Linux · Linux Kernel · CVE-2024-45030
**Nome do software vulnerável e versões afetadas**
Kernel do Linux (versões afetadas não especificadas)
**Descrição**
O problema está relacionado ao driver igb no kernel do Linux, que não lida adequadamente com valores elevados de MAX SKB FRAGS. Definir MAX SKB FRAG como 45 causa corrupção da carga útil na transmissão (TX). A causa principal do problema é que o driver não leva em consideração adequadamente o tamanho das informações compartilhadas ao selecionar o layout do anel e tentará encaixar dois pacotes dentro da mesma página de 4K, mesmo quando a primeira lista de fragmentos se sobrepõe ao cabeçalho da segunda. Uma maneira fácil de reproduzir o problema é executar o ssh para se conectar à máquina, o que funciona com MAX SKB FRAGS=17, mas falha com MAX SKB FRAGS=45.
**Recomendações**
No momento, não há informações sobre uma versão mais recente que contenha uma correção para essa vulnerabilidade.